PHP入门教程:从零开始学PHP开发
需积分: 9 33 浏览量
更新于2024-10-28
收藏 1.87MB PDF 举报
"PHP学习起步教程,适合初学者,简单易懂,介绍PHP的基本概念、语法结构以及与LAMP(Linux、Apache、MySQL和PHP)的关系。"
在Web开发领域,PHP是一种广泛使用的服务器端脚本语言,尤其适合创建动态网页。作为【PHP学习起步教程】的一部分,本教程旨在帮助初学者快速入门PHP世界。PHP因其易于学习、开发效率高和运行稳定性强而受到开发者们的喜爱。它与C语言的语法结构相似,同时融入了一些独特的特性,使得编写动态Web内容变得简单。
在第1章中,我们首先接触了PHP的基本概念。PHP代码可以嵌入到HTML文档中,通过Web服务器执行后,将动态内容与HTML静态内容结合,生成最终用户看到的网页。例如,以下代码演示了一个简单的PHP欢迎语句:
```html
<html>
<head><title>Welcome</title></head>
<body>
<?php echo "Welcome to PHP's world!"; ?>
</body>
</html>
```
当这段代码被执行时,浏览器接收到的将是不含PHP标记的纯HTML,显示为“Welcome to PHP's world!”。
对于那些没有编程背景的读者来说,PHP的简洁语法和丰富的预定义变量及函数库使其成为一个易于上手的语言。本教程旨在确保即使没有C语言基础的读者也能通过学习掌握PHP编程。
此外,PHP通常与LAMP(Linux、Apache、MySQL和PHP)技术栈一起使用。LAMP是开源软件的组合,用于构建高效且成本效益高的Web应用程序。Linux是操作系统,Apache是Web服务器,MySQL是关系型数据库管理系统,而PHP则作为处理服务器端逻辑的语言。LAMP这个术语的提出,强调了这四个组件在Web开发中的协同作用。
- Linux:作为操作系统,提供了稳定、安全的运行环境,同时也是许多服务器的首选平台。
- Apache:是最流行的Web服务器软件,支持多种功能和扩展,能很好地与PHP集成。
- MySQL:是高效、可靠的数据库系统,适用于存储和管理大量数据,常用于Web应用的数据存储。
通过学习PHP,读者也将了解到如何与这些技术集成,构建出完整的Web应用程序。因此,了解LAMP的组成对于深入学习PHP至关重要。本教程将逐步引导你探索这些技术,让你在Web开发的道路上迈出坚实的第一步。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2011-01-21 上传
2022-09-25 上传
2012-09-20 上传
2010-08-05 上传
2010-10-27 上传
hitaian
- 粉丝: 1
- 资源: 3
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析